Artificial intelligence and democracy (once more)
The success and widespread deployment of artificial intelligence (AI) have raised awareness of the technology’s economic, social, and political consequences. The most recent step in AI development -- the application of large language models (LLMs) and other transformer models to the generation of text, image, video, or audio content -- has come to dominate the public imaginary of AI and has accelerated this discussion. But to assess AI’s societal impact meaningfully, we need to look closely at the workings of the underlying technology and identify the areas of contact within democracy.

Algorithms
Algorithms are sets of steps by which to solve pre-defined tasks. Today the term appears predominantly in connection with computing. Algorithms allow computers to perform tasks. They are crucial in the advances of computer-enabled analysis and automation.

Observing and shaping the world with data
Data provide a reduced representation of the world and promise to uncover hidden patterns and connections between entities that remain invisible in their full, unreduced manifestation in the world. This allows people and organizations to make sense of the world, and increase their level of control.

The public arena
Democratic societies need spaces in which people and political elites become visible to each other, develop shared agendas, and settle on collectively binding decisions. These spaces are the public arena.
